Goodnight

Goodnight green eyes,

Your dreams await you in Silver-Lined skies,

Dreams of dragons, and fairies, and me,

and hopefully just a touch of mystery.

The sliding colors slipping silently through silky seas,

gliding gracefully over gallant gull wings,

whisking you away with a gentle breeze.

You see dragons and pirates,

fairies and gypsies,

tricksy little gnomes,

and flamboyant pixies,

you see them all tucking away,

hiding in there homes as their thoughts start to stray.

and as you glide gracefully over the sea,

your thoughts start to wonder what tomorrow will be,

will there be adventures or heart ache and loss,

or maybe even a romp through the moss,

you might not know now,

but theres something you do,

that someone you love,

is waiting for you.
